Job Description

Responsibilities

SUMMARY: Substitute teachers at the North Spring Academy provide short-term classroom coverage, ensuring continuity of instruction by following substitute lesson and classroom management plans. If available in a given a month, substitute teachers must be available within hours’ notice for a set number of shifts. Candidates will participate in professional development specific to teaching and learning.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Deliver instruction according to the lesson plans provided by the classroom teacher.
  • Implement effective behavioral systems in alignment with the teacher’s classroom management plan and the principles of trauma informed care.
  • Maintain a structured learning environment that is safe for all students to attend.
  • Be available to report to work within four hours’ notice and complete at least six shifts per month when such assignments are available.
  • Follow all facility and school specific rules and procedures.
  • Provide accommodations and services to students with Individualized Education Programs (IEPs) as required by federal law.
  • Accurately complete attendance records online and provide feedback to the classroom teacher regarding student progress and behavior throughout the school day.
  • Collaborate with classroom paraprofessionals.
  • Supervise students in the classroom and during transitions, lunch, arrival, and dismissal.
  • Substitute teachers may be cross-trained to serve as a mental health technician (MHT) for additional PRN hours, providing student support beyond the classroom setting.
  • Implements the Balanced Day Program 2.0 and R.I.S.E principles at North Spring and collects data on behaviors, adjusting strategies as needed to maintain an environment that is conducive to learning and students’ behavioral success.
  • Responds to crisis situations and manages patient behaviors in accordance with the facility’s behavioral management program.
  • Display a high degree of professionalism in all activities and interactions with students, staff, parents, and agency personnel.
  • Serves as a role model for students.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ned by the school principal.

North Spring Behavioral Healthcare, Inc. is a multifaceted behavioral healthcare system comprised of three programs to serve children and adolescents with a broad spectrum of psychiatric service needs. Programs of service include an 87-bed, Virginia Department of Behavioral Health and Developmental Services licensed, Joint Commission accredited psychiatric residential treatment facility, a Partial Hospitalization Program, and a 40-bed acute psychiatric hospital. Qualifications

  • High school diploma or GED required.
  • Must complete paraprofessional training during new hire orientation.
  • Must pass a competency test assessing foundational math, reading, and writing skills administered by the school principal.
  • Upon hire, must successfully complete an online course (6 hour training) on Autism Spectrum Disorders.
  • Prior experience working with students with or without disabilities or in an educational setting is preferred but not required.
  • Ability to adapt quickly to different classrooms, grade levels, subjects, and student needs.
  • Comfortability learning the basic use of instructional technology.
  • Ability to establish and maintain effective collaborative relationships with all stakeholders.
  • Demonstrated skills in oral and written communications; excellent human relations skills.
  • Certificates, licenses and registrations required: current driver’s licensure with a good driving record, CPR certification, first aid certificate, and crisis management certification.
